Step into a rewarding contract opportunity working with young learners in a vibrant school setting near Fremont, MI. As a licensed Speech-Language Pathologist (SLP) holding your Certificate of Clinical Competence (CCC), you'll make a significant impact by supporting preschool children ages 3–4 in a nurturing, early intervention-focused environment.

Begin your assignment as soon as possible, with an end date extending through June (flexibility available to meet both school needs and personal preference). You'll work a steady 7-hour day, Monday through Friday, aligned with the school calendar—ideal for maintaining work-life balance while engaging in purposeful work each day.

Key Qualifications:
• Valid SLP licensure and ASHA CCC required
• Previous pediatric or school experience strongly preferred
• Passionate about early childhood development and supporting communication needs
• Comfortable managing a caseload of 40–50 preschool-aged students
• Collaborative, flexible approach with teachers, aides, and families
• Strong organizational and record-keeping skills
• Clear background check results

Responsibilities:
• Conduct speech, language, and communication assessments for preschool children
• Develop, implement, and review individualized education plans (IEPs)
• Deliver direct and consultative therapy, targeting students’ unique developmental needs
• Collaborate with educators and families to promote carryover of strategies
• Document progress and maintain compliance with required reporting
• Participate in multi-disciplinary team meetings and support family education
